/*Seconds page style*/

/*Design*/

html { margin:0; padding:0; width:100%; height:100%; }
body{ background:#f1f1f1 url(../i/body-bg.jpg) repeat-x left top; color: #08030f; width:100%; height:100%; padding: 0; margin: 0; font:11px Tahoma, sans-serif; position: relative; }
img{ border: 0; }
table{ border-collapse: collapse; }
td, th{ padding: 0; vertical-align: top; }
p{ margin: 0; padding:0; }
a { color: #08030f; }
a:hover { color: #08030f; }
a:visited { color: #47464a; }
a:visited:hover { color: #47464a; }
.clear { clear: both; font-size: 0; height:0; }

h4 { margin:0; font-size:11px; font-weight:bold; color:#7ac142; }

.antibug { width:940px; background:#ecebeb; height:4000px; position:absolute; bottom:0; left:50%; margin-left:-470px; z-index:0; }

* html .outer { height: 100%; }
.outer {  background: url(../i/main-bg.jpg) repeat-x left bottom; position: relative; min-height: 100%; z-index:1; }
.outer .inner { z-index:15; width:1000px; margin:0 auto; padding-bottom:98px; position:relative; }
.outer .top { padding-top:23px; height:332px; position:relative; z-index:15; background:url(../i/main2.jpg) no-repeat left top; }
.outer .top .slogan { position:absolute; bottom:15px; right:278px; width:338px; height:51px; }
.outer .top .logo { padding-left:50px; -padding-left:10px; }
.outer .top .flash { position:absolute; right:87px; bottom:25px; -bottom:24px; }
.outer .top .links { float:right; position:relative; top:-7px; //top:4px; padding-right:8px; }
.outer .top .links li { list-style:none; float:left; padding-right:44px; }
.outer .inner .menu { width:955px; background:url(../i/menu-bg2.jpg) no-repeat left top; margin:0 auto; left:-1px; position:relative; z-index:16; height:39px; }
.outer .inner .menu ul { margin:0; padding:0px 0 0 0; }
.outer .inner .menu li { list-style:none; float:left; position:relative; padding:6px 0 10px 0;	}
.outer .inner .menu .punkt { display:block; height:20px; padding-right:1px; }
#M-News .punkt { width:109px; background:url(../i/m-news.gif) no-repeat left top; }
#M-News .punkt:hover { background:url(../i/m-news-active.jpg) no-repeat left top; }
#M-News .active { background:url(../i/m-news-active.jpg) no-repeat left top !important; }
#M-About .punkt { width:98px; background:url(../i/m-about.gif) no-repeat left top; }
#M-About .punkt:hover { background:url(../i/m-about-active.jpg) no-repeat left top; }
#M-About .active { background:url(../i/m-about-active.jpg) no-repeat left top !important; }
#M-Tele .punkt { width:182px; background:url(../i/m-tele.gif) no-repeat left top; }
#M-Tele .punkt:hover { background:url(../i/m-tele-active.jpg) no-repeat left top; }
#M-Tele .active { background:url(../i/m-tele-active.jpg) no-repeat left top !important; }
#M-Service .punkt { width:301px; background:url(../i/m-service.gif) no-repeat left top; }
#M-Service .punkt:hover { background:url(../i/m-service-active.jpg) no-repeat left top; }
#M-Service .active { background:url(../i/m-service-active.jpg) no-repeat left top !important; }
#M-Sotr .punkt { width:142px; background:url(../i/m-sotr.gif) no-repeat left top; }
#M-Sotr .punkt:hover { background:url(../i/m-sotr-active.jpg) no-repeat left top; }
#M-Sotr .active { background:url(../i/m-sotr-active.jpg) no-repeat left top !important; }
#M-Contact .punkt { width:117px; background:url(../i/m-contact.gif) no-repeat left top; padding-right:0 !important; }
#M-Contact .punkt:hover { background:url(../i/m-contact-active.jpg) no-repeat left top; }
#M-Contact .active { background:url(../i/m-contact-active.jpg) no-repeat left top !important; }

.outer .inner .menu li ul.level-1 { display:none; behavior:url(/menu.htc); z-index:76; }
.outer .inner .menu li:hover ul.level-1, .outer .inner .menu li.hover ul.level-1 { display: block; position:absolute; top:35px; left:0px; padding:0; margin:0; }
.outer .inner .menu li ul.level-2 { display:none; behavior:url(/menu.htc); z-index:76;}
.outer .inner .menu ul.level-1 li:hover ul.level-2, .outer .inner .menu ul.level-1 li.hover ul.level-2 { display: block; position:absolute; top:0px; left:-213px; padding:0; margin:0; z-index:176; }

.outer .inner .menu li ul li { background:#e3e0df; border-bottom:1px solid #d5d5d6; clear:both; margin:0; padding:0; z-index:76; position:relative; height:1%;}
.outer .inner .menu li ul li a { color:#777675; text-decoration:none; display:block; width:183px; padding:6px 10px 6px 23px; margin:0; }
.outer .inner .menu li ul li a:hover { color:#777675; background:#ecebea; }

.partnrz { text-indent:-15px; }

#M-News ul li a { width:170px; padding:6px 10px 6px 36px; }
#M-About ul li a { width:180px; padding:6px 10px 6px 26px; }
#M-Sotr ul li a { width:180px; padding:6px 10px 6px 26px; }

.outer .inner .content { width:942px; margin:0 auto; min-height:200px; }
.outer .inner .content .navi { height:52px; background:#f4f4f4 url(../i/navi-bg.gif) no-repeat 22px 7px; z-index:15; position:relative; }
.outer .inner .content .navi .wrap { padding-left:1px; }
.outer .inner .content .navi .head { padding:22px 0 0 40px; float:left; min-width:110px; -width:expression(this.getElementsByTagName('img')[0].offsetWidth < 110 ? "110px" : "auto"); }
.outer .inner .content .navi .head img { position:relative; //top:-2px; }
.outer .inner .content .navi ul { background:url(../i/bullet.gif) no-repeat left top; height:24px; padding:11px 0 0 20px; margin:7px 0 0 26px; float:left; }
.outer .inner .content .navi ul li { list-style:none; display:inline; }
.outer .inner .content .navi ul li a { color:#08030f;  }
.outer .inner .content .navi ul li a:hover { text-decoration:none;  }
.outer .inner .content .navi ul li .slash { color:#08030f;  }
.outer .inner .content .navi ul li span { color:#747474;  }
.outer .inner .content .main { background:#edeceb; padding:16px 0 15px 20px; position:relative; z-index:14;	}
.outer .inner .content .cabtv { background:#edeceb; padding:16px 0 15px 20px; position:relative; z-index:14;	}

.outer .inner .content .main .mm { position:relative; z-index:47;	}
.outer .inner .content .vacans { padding:16px 20px 15px 20px; }
.outer .inner .content .main .top-text { padding-bottom:18px; }
.outer .inner .content .main .cont { position:relative; }
.outer .inner .content .main .cont h5 { font-size:11px; background:url(../i/bullet2.gif) no-repeat left 1px; margin:0; padding:0 0 0 15px; color:#08030f; }
.outer .inner .content .main .cont .list,
.outer .inner .content .main .txt { margin:0 20px 0 0; }
.outer .inner .content .main .txt .list { margin: 0; padding:5px 0 0 18px; position:relative; z-index:17; }
.outer .inner .content .main .cont .list li,
.outer .inner .content .main .txt .list li { list-style:none; background:url(../i/bullet3.gif) no-repeat left 6px; padding:2px 0 0 15px; }
.outer .inner .content .main .cont .list .active { background:url(../i/bullet4.gif) no-repeat left 6px; padding-left:15px;  }
.outer .inner .content .main .cont .list .active span { color:#747474; text-decoration:none; }
.outer .inner .content .main .cont .list .active table { display:block; width: 100%; }
.outer .inner .content .main .cont .list li span { color:block; text-decoration:underline; cursor:pointer; }
.outer .inner .content .main .cont .list li a:hover { text-decoration:none; }
.outer .inner .content .main .cont .list table { background:#f6f6f6; margin:9px 0 5px 0; display:none; width: 100%; }
.outer .inner .content .main .cont .list td { padding:0 16px; width:30%; }
.outer .inner .content .main .cont .list td p { padding:5px 0 0 1px; color:black; }
.outer .inner .content .main .cont .list td h5 { float:none; font-weight:bold; background:none; margin:0; padding:0; color:#08030f; }
.outer .inner .content .main .cont .list .space td { height:12px; }
.outer .inner .content .dir { border:1px solid #747474; margin-bottom:10px; float:left; margin-right:18px; }
.outer .inner .content .item { width:453px; float:left; margin-bottom:24px; //margin-bottom:4px; position:relative; z-index:27; }
.outer .inner .content .m .item { width:453px; float:left; margin-bottom:24px; position:relative; z-index:27; }
.outer .inner .content .left { background:url(../i/border.gif) repeat-y right top; }
.outer .inner .content .left .text { padding-right:20px; position:relative; z-index:29; }
.outer .inner .content .right { background:url(../i/border.gif) repeat-y left top; position:relative; z-index:28; left:-2px; padding-left:31px; width:420px !important; }
.outer .inner .content .item .text {  }
.outer .inner .content .text h5 { font-size:11px; float:left; background:url(../i/bullet2.gif) no-repeat left 1px; margin:0; padding:0 0 0 15px; color:#08030f; max-width:125px; }
.outer .inner .content .last h5 { max-width:138px; overflow:hidden; }
.outer .inner .content .m .text h5 { max-width:400px; }
.outer .inner .content .active h5 { max-width:400px; }
.outer .inner .content .text h5.nophoto { margin:0 0 0 125px; display:inline; }
.outer .inner .content .text h6 { font-size:11px; margin:0; padding:6px 0 14px 158px; color:#747474; }
.outer .inner .content .text h6.nologo { padding:6px 0 14px 0; }

.outer .inner .content .main table  { border: 1px solid #ffffff; }
.outer .inner .content .main table th,
.outer .inner .content .main table td { border: 1px solid #ffffff; padding: 3px 5px; }

.outer .inner .content .cabtv table  { width: 100%;  }
.outer .inner .content .cabtv table .partner { width:124px; float:left; margin-right:18px; text-align:right; }
.outer .inner .content .cabtv table .partner img { border:1px solid #747474;  }
.outer .inner .content .cabtv table a:hover { text-decoration:none; }
.outer .inner .content .cabtv table h6 a { font-weight:normal; }
.outer .inner .content .cabtv table td { background:url(../i/border.gif) repeat-y right top; padding-left:20px; }
.outer .inner .content .cabtv table td.last { background:none; }
.outer .inner .content .cabtv table td.new .text { width:270px }
.outer .inner .content .cabtv table td.first { width:294px; padding:0; }
.outer .inner .content .cabtv table .space td { height:20px; background:none; }

.outer .inner .content .main .pages { text-align:center; //margin-top:20px; }
.outer .inner .content .main .pages b { font-weight:normal;}
.outer .inner .content .main .partners { margin-top:0px; }
.outer .inner .content .main .pages ul { margin:0; padding:0; position:relative; left:-7px; //left:-6px; }
.outer .inner .content .main .pages li { display:inline; padding:0 1px; }
.outer .inner .content .main .pages li .slash { color:#d0d0d5; }
.outer .inner .content .main .pages li span { color:#747474; }
.outer .inner .content .main .pages li a { color:#08030f; font-weight:bold; }
.outer .inner .content .main .pages li .next { padding:3px; padding-left:0; }
.outer .inner .content .main .pages li .prev { padding:3px; padding-right:0; }
.outer .inner .content .main .pages li a:hover { text-decoration:none; }

.footer { position:relative; height:103px; margin-top:-103px; z-index:15; }
.footer .inner { position:relative; width:1000px; margin:0 auto; padding-top:9px; }


.footer .inner .foot { width:941px; margin:0 auto; height:94px; background:url(../i/foot-bg2.gif) no-repeat left top; position:relative; }
.footer .inner .foot .multinex { padding:35px 0 0 62px; float:left;  }
.footer .inner .foot .multinex p { padding-top:7px; }
.footer .inner .foot .copy { position:absolute; top:35px; left:410px; }
.footer .inner .foot .copy p { margin:0; padding-bottom:5px; }
.footer .inner .foot .x-pro { position:absolute; right:45px; top:35px; width:182px; }
.footer .inner .foot .x-pro a { text-decoration:none; }
.footer .inner .foot .x-pro a:hover { text-decoration:underline; }
.footer .inner .foot .x-pro p { float:left; padding:2px 10px 0 0; }

.outer .inner .content .main dd, .outer .inner .content .main p { margin-bottom:10px; }
.outer .inner .content .main dd { padding:0;margin:10px 0 ; }

.txt p, .text p { text-align:justify; }
.txt ul a:link { text-decoration:underline; color:#08030F;}
.txt ul a:hover { text-decoration:none; color:#31511B; }

